Ivory Coast - Import of Fresh or Chilled Garlic
Since 2014, Ivory Coast Import of Fresh or Chilled Garlic grew 4.5% year on year. At $2,884,357.11 in 2019, the country was number 71 among other countries in Import of Fresh or Chilled Garlic. Ivory Coast is overtaken by Mauritius, which was ranked number 70 at $2,925,463.31 and is followed by Egypt at $2,728,380.32. Indonesia topped the ranking with $545,628,126.79 in 2019, a growth of 9.7% compared to 2018. Brazil, United States and Malaysia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Azerbaijan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+770.6% per year, while Andorra recorded the worst performance at -46.1% per year.
